用RaspberryPi控制天文望远镜/赤道仪其四
(2020-05-24 12:23:19)
标签:
indiraspberrypi赤道仪天文望远镜 |
By Mike,23
May 2020
最近发现发博文有字数限制。空话就不说了。直接进入正题。
我们要做的作业是(参见这个系列的第一部(其一)):
安装OS(经过一段曲折后,我选了官方OS,即Raspbian)
设置SSH(SSH或下面的remote
desktop必须有一个)
(以上已在第二部分(其二)里介绍了。)
固定IP地址(在第二部分里想起来需要的作业内容)
安装设置remote
desktop(非必须,但有更好)
(以上在第三部(其三)里介绍了。)
安装INDI
安装Kstars(在Raspberry
Pi或电脑都可以安装,我安装在电脑里)
(以上在今天这个第四部(其四)里介绍。)
安装设置Access
Point(简称AP)
(本来AP部分准备在第五部介绍的。后来发现有文字数限制的问题。不得已把安装设置AP的内容细分,分别在第五部(其五),第六部(其六),第七部(其七)里介绍)
(本来AP部分准备在第五部介绍的。后来发现有文字数限制的问题。不得已把安装设置AP的内容细分,分别在第五部(其五),第六部(其六),第七部(其七)里介绍)
今天介绍安装INDI和Kstars。
对于INDI,可以参见另一篇博文:在RaspberryPI上安装INDI
。
在这里,不追求严密性的话,可以把INDI简单看做驱动软件。换句话说,不安装INDI的话,就不能控制赤道仪,天文望远镜等等。
可以用下面命令安装INDI:
wget -O -
https://www.astroberry.io/repo/key | sudo apt-key add -
sudo su -c "echo 'deb https://www.astroberry.io/repo/ buster main' > /etc/apt/sources.list.d/astroberry.list"
sudo su -c "echo 'deb https://www.astroberry.io/repo/ buster main' > /etc/apt/sources.list.d/astroberry.list"
(还没有完)
注意:上面第二条命令的双引号"echo
..."是一行(不要分成两行)。
更新package清单:
sudo apt-get
update
安装INID:
sudo apt install
indi-full
gsc
这样就安装好INDI了。上面这个命令包括了所有的驱动软件。如果有特殊原因,只需要基本的驱动软件,可按下面命令安装:
sudo apt install
libindi1
indi-bin
安装完INDI后。在使用时,要起动所要的驱动软件。比如要使用ZWO的CMOS相机,就要起动对应的驱动软件。这个比如可以按下面的命令来做:
indiserver
indi_asi_ccd
这个相对来说还是比较麻烦的。一般安装INDI Web
Manager来管理(起动,停止)各天文装置的驱动软件。
安装INDI Web
Manager:
sudo pip install
indiweb
起动INDI Web
Manager:
在Raspbian的命令提示符下,键入:
indi-web
即可。起动了以后,就可以从电脑使用INDI Web
Manager了。在电脑里起动一个网站浏览器。在地址栏里键入:
http://192.168.0.5:8624
即可。这里,192.168.0.5是安装了INDI的raspberry
Pi的对应网络的IP地址(简单地说就是Raspberry Pi的WLAN的IP地址)。8624是INDI Web
Manager的port号。然后按表示出来的画面的提示,相应设置即可。
再来安装Kstars。简单地说,Kstars是一个星图软件。但是作为它的一个工具(指在它的工具餐单里),它包括了Ekos。而Ekos是用来控制赤道仪,天文望远镜等等所有天文装置的(包括照相机)。所有必须安装Kstars。
Kstars可以安装在Raspberry
Pi里,也可以安装在电脑里(当然也可以两面都安装)。安装在Raspberry
Pi里的话,用一个手机就能控制,对到野外比较方便。但画面(指手机画面)比较小,速度比较慢。平时在家里使用的话,比较不方便。安装在电脑里的话,如果到野外,就要把电脑也带去。还要电脑用的电源,不方便。但画面比较大,速度也比较快。
将INDI安装在raspberry
Pi里的方法:
(在上面安装完INDI后)
sudo apt-get install indi-full
kstars-bleeding
如果在电脑里安装,先到官方网站选电脑OS对应的版本下载。下载完了以后,按一般电脑软件安装的方法安装。至此,今天要介绍的内容就完了。
在设置了SSH,安装了xrdp以后(两者用一个即可),可以通过远程访问来对raspberry
Pi进行操作(比如今天介绍的安装INDI,Kstars什么的)。
如果利用SSH的话,可在windows的DOS窗(命令提示符)键入:
ssh pi@192.168.0.5
键入密码,即可进入raspberry Pi(严密地说是raspbian)的命令提示符环境。
上面的“pi”是raspbian的默认用户名。192.168.0.5是固定IP地址时设置好的固定IP地址。密码是安装OS(即raspbian)时自己输入的密码。
如果用xrdp,则与一般在windows电脑上使用remote desktop完全一样。先在Windows电脑起动remote desktop。键入上面设定好的固定IP地址。点击“连接”。在表示出来的画面里键入用户名(默认用户名为pi)和密码即可进入raspbian的桌面。
补充:rdp是指Microsoft Remote Desktop Protocol。x没有找到明确的说明。推测与Linux, x-window里的x有关(大概吧?错了请指正)。
ssh pi@192.168.0.5
键入密码,即可进入raspberry Pi(严密地说是raspbian)的命令提示符环境。
上面的“pi”是raspbian的默认用户名。192.168.0.5是固定IP地址时设置好的固定IP地址。密码是安装OS(即raspbian)时自己输入的密码。
如果用xrdp,则与一般在windows电脑上使用remote desktop完全一样。先在Windows电脑起动remote desktop。键入上面设定好的固定IP地址。点击“连接”。在表示出来的画面里键入用户名(默认用户名为pi)和密码即可进入raspbian的桌面。
补充:rdp是指Microsoft Remote Desktop Protocol。x没有找到明确的说明。推测与Linux, x-window里的x有关(大概吧?错了请指正)。
今天没有碰到文字数限制问题。一个是比较短(估计不是这个问题。因为上次碰到文字数限制问题时,其实文字数并没有超过限制。也许是上次用了一些图的缘故?)
第四部完